Entry through Ears - The Hearing Effect

Ears are extraordinary organs. They pick up all the sounds around us and then translate this information into a form that the brain can understand. A remarkable aspect of this process is that it is completely mechanical. On the other hand the senses of smell, taste and vision all involve chemical reactions.

The pinna, the outer part of the ear is like an antenna. It "catches" the sound waves. Outer ear is pointed forward and has a number of curves that determine the direction of a sound. Sound reflection by pinna alters the pattern of the sound wave. Your brain recognizes the distinctive patterns and determines whether the sound is in front of you, behind you, above you or below you. Once in the ear canal, sound waves vibrate the tympanic membrane (eardrum). This vibration translates through a group of 3 very small bones (smallest bones of the body), the ossicles into a force that acts as a piston creating waves in the inner-ear fluid to represent the air-pressure fluctuations of the sound wave.

The ossicles amplify the force from the eardrum. This amplification system is extremely effective. The pressure applied to the cochlear fluid is about 22 times the pressure felt at the eardrum. This pressure amplification is enough to pass the sound information on to the inner ear, where it is translated into electrical information that is transmitted by the cochlear nerve to cerebral cortex, the part of brain that contains the hearing center and provides us with the final perception of sound.

Many studies in recent times have shown that music (sound) can reduce pain and ease anxiety during surgical procedures. In a German study there were lower levels of stress hormones in the bloodstreams of patients having endoscopies when they listened to the music of their choice during the procedures. At the Bethesda Naval Medical Center in Maryland, USA, doctors found that men who listened to music during sigmoidoscopies felt more relaxed during this uncomfortable examination.

Sound therapy can make you smarter too - at least temporarily. A study at the University of California, USA, found that college students who listened to Mozart for 10 minutes scored eight to nine points higher on intelligence tests than they did after sitting in silence for the same amount of time. However the effect lasted only 10 to 15 minutes, after which the scores returned to normal.

Another study from Louisiana State University in Shreveport, USA, concluded that listening to slow and easy music lowered heart rates and allowed longer training sessions in a group of 24 young adults. While listening to hard-driving rock music had the opposite effect: heart rates increased and workouts were shorter when the subjects tuned in to rock 'n' roll.
